Transaction 39f9539abc7ed7320802e6a471c2ef835d3ec44a33f4a44f1071df46ec948646
1 Input
2 Outputs
- 39f9539abc7ed7320802e6a471c2ef835d3ec44a33f4a44f1071df46ec948646:0
- 39f9539abc7ed7320802e6a471c2ef835d3ec44a33f4a44f1071df46ec948646:1
value 840000
address 1Pf31xfvemh5sXgZSAeApmUD13vs8HfZCH
value 6332880
address 1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